What affects the price

When planning a hardscape project, several factors influence your final investment. The total square footage is the primary driver, but the complexity of the design—such as curves, patterns, or multi-level tiers—adds to labor time. Site accessibility matters too; if crews need specialized equipment to move materials into a tight backyard, that affects the bottom line. Material choice, from standard concrete blocks to premium natural stone, significantly shifts the budget. Additionally, your current ground condition determines how much excavation and base preparation is required for long-term stability.

About this service

Concrete driveway pavers are individual interlocking units used to create a durable, high-end surface for your vehicle access areas. Unlike a solid slab, these pieces allow for slight ground movement without cracking and are easy to repair individually if one gets stained or damaged. You should consider them if you want to replace an aging, cracked driveway with a long-lasting material that improves your curb appeal and allows for custom design patterns that standard concrete cannot match.

What is a stamped concrete patio?

A stamped concrete patio mimics the look of other materials like pavers, brick, or natural stone. It's created by pressing decorative molds into wet concrete. This technique offers a wide range of patterns and textures. It provides a durable and visually appealing surface for your outdoor area in Sterling Heights.
